What Is a 3D Nickel Label?

A 3D Nickel Label is a metal-based logo or badge created through an advanced electroforming process. Unlike printed or stamped labels, it features raised surfaces, fine detailing, and a metallic finish that gives a premium, three-dimensional appearance.

These labels are typically ultra-thin yet highly durable, making them suitable for both decorative and functional branding applications.


How the Electroforming Process Works

The core technology behind 3D nickel labels is electroforming, a process where metal ions are deposited onto a mold surface layer by layer using electrical current. :contentReference[oaicite:0]{index=0}

  • A conductive mold is prepared with the desired design
  • Nickel ions are deposited atom by atom onto the mold
  • A precise metal layer forms, replicating intricate details
  • The finished metal label is separated and processed

Nickel is particularly suited for this process due to its durability, corrosion resistance, and ability to replicate extremely fine structures with high precision. :contentReference[oaicite:1]{index=1}


Key Benefits of 3D Nickel Labels

  • Premium Appearance: Metallic finish and 3D depth create a high-end look
  • Exceptional Durability: Resistant to corrosion, UV exposure, and wear :contentReference[oaicite:2]{index=2}
  • Ultra-Fine Detail: Capable of replicating complex logos with precision
  • Lightweight Structure: Thin yet strong, ideal for modern product design
  • Versatile Application: Can be applied to plastic, glass, metal, or wood
  • Flexible Customization: Shapes, sizes, and finishes are fully customizable

How to Choose the Right 3D Nickel Label

Selecting the right label requires a strategic evaluation of your product and branding goals:

  • Surface Compatibility: Ensure proper adhesion to your product material
  • Thickness Requirements: Balance flexibility and rigidity
  • Finish Type: Brushed, glossy, matte, or colored accents
  • Environmental Exposure: Consider UV, moisture, and temperature
  • Brand Positioning: Align design with premium or functional branding

FAQ

Q1: Are 3D nickel labels waterproof?

Yes, they are highly resistant to water, UV exposure, and environmental damage.

Q2: Can they be used on curved surfaces?

Yes, their thin structure allows flexibility for slightly curved applications.

Q3: How are they installed?

Most labels use strong adhesive backing such as 3M tape for easy application.
